Simple Pan Roasted Brussels Sprouts
By Mallory LanzBrussels sprouts shine in this quick and easy side dish. Their nutty flavor is complimented by a bit of garlic and balsamic vinegar.
- Yield: 2 Servings
 - Course: Side Dish

INGREDIENTS
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
 - 8 ounces Brussels sprouts, washed
 - 1 tablespoon butter
 - 1 clove garlic, minced
 - 1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
 
DIRECTIONS
- Heat the olive oil in a pan over medium heat. Slice the Brussels sprouts in half and place them in a single layer, cut side down, in the heated skillet.
 - Season with salt and pepper. Cover and let them cook 6-8 minutes or until tender. Add the butter and the minced garlic and saute for 1 more minute until the garlic is fragrant. Drizzle with balsamic vinegar, if desired. Serve immediately.
